Association team allocation
A total of 63 teams from 29
UEFA
The Union of European Football Associations (UEFA ; ; ) is one of six continental bodies of governance in association football. It governs football, futsal and beach soccer, beach football in Europe and the List of transcontinental countries#A ...
member associations participate in the 1972–73 UEFA Cup. A new allocation scheme was devised by UEFA, which featured fixed slots for all but two competing associations, and lasted for eight seasons:
* 3 associations have four teams qualify.
* 3 associations have three teams qualify.
* 18 associations have two teams qualify.
* 7 associations have one team qualify.
